Maintain blood sugar level .. Adrenal hormone secretion of the adrenal gland and glucagon and insulin of the pancreas

The body works similarly to thermostat in the heater to maintain blood sugar.
** When low blood sugar level:
Adrenal hormone is excreted from the adrenal gland, the glucagon hormone of the pancreas. Glucagon works in the opposite way that insulin works. It raises the level of blood glucose by stimulating the liver to convert some glycogen stored inside it into glucose to give energy quickly. If the blood sugar level remains low for a long time, it leads to hypoglycemia.
** When high blood sugar level to high levels:
Insulin is excreted from the pancreas to lower the blood sugar level. Prolonged high blood sugar levels lead to high blood sugar (hyperglycemia). In severe cases, it leads to diabetes, which requires medical treatment, which makes the patient need regular doses of insulin. Coffee damage.. Caffeine, thiopromine and theophylline stimulants. Exits minerals and vitamins from the body due to the diuretic effect of caffeine

Coffee contains three types of caffeine stimulants (Caffeine), Theobromine (Theobromine), and Theophylline. A cup of instant coffee contains about 66 milligrams of caffeine and fresh coffee contains larger amounts. The stimulant effect of coffee soon turns into a depression, forcing you to eat another cup of coffee and so on, leading to the release of minerals and vitamins from the body due to the diuretic effect of caffeine. There is no doubt that it is important to increase the intake of fluids, but we must avoid coffee and replace it with non-volatile drinks such as water, herbal tea, coffee, barley and natural juices. Another problem with drinking coffee is the substance active in caffeine (Methylxanthines), which is often associated with benign breast diseases known as fibrocystic disease. Many women suffer from breast pain in the premenstrual week, which may get worse causing Mastalgia and may occur at any time during the month. Studies have shown that abstaining from coffee has led to the healing of many women called Mastalgia. Methyxanthines are found in all caffeine-containing products, including chocolate, soft drinks such as cola, as in tea.

Damage to tea.. Effect on the color of teeth and prevent absorption of important metals in the gastrointestinal tract

Tea contains two main substances, Caffeine and Tannin. Although two cups of tea contain less caffeine than a similar cup of coffee (about 50 milligrams), the common belief that tea is better for us than coffee is Wrong belief In addition to the harmful effect of caffeine, tannin, which in addition to its effect on the color of teeth, prevents the absorption of many important minerals in the gastrointestinal tract. So if you are taking tea, it should be at least half an hour before or after meals.
If decaffeinated beverages are the solution?
Although this type of coffee does not contain caffeine, it still contains other chemicals such as theobromine and theophylline, which have a stimulant effect.
The process of decaffeinating coffee is done by chemicals that remain in it.

Benefits of yogurt .. Beneficial bacteria that love acids help digest protein and inhibit the natural digestive tract

Yogurt is useful for health when it contains beneficial bacteria that love the acids and help digest the protein (Lactobacillus Acidophilus), which is a natural inhibitor of the digestive tract. The exposure of yoghurt to heat treatment corrupts these bacteria and thus does not benefit from eating it. This type of yogurt can be found in major food stores where we will find the word "Bio" or "Live" in a living sense on the box.
Take care of yogurt, which contains fruits, because it contains large amounts of sugar. It can be replaced by adding fresh fruit to natural yoghurt (Bio-Organic Yoghurt).
